Uganda Martyrs Lubaga WFC progressed to the quarterfinals of this year’s FUFA Women’s Cup after overcoming non-league entity She Geme from Fort Portal on Sunday.

Latifah Nakasi and Rebecca Nandhego scored a goal in either half to guide Uganda Martyrs to victory.

Whereas the home side put up a resilient performance at the start, this could only last for the opening 33 minutes when Nakasi fired the visitors into the lead.

A minute upon restart defender Nandhego doubled the lead and this eventually sealed the victory.

The win means Uganda Martyrs who got a walkover at the round of 16 will face holders Makerere University in the quarterfinals.

In the other round of 16 game played on Sunday, inaugural winners Olila High School dumped out struggling She Corporate in Nakawa.

Normal time ended goalless but the Soroti based side won the penalty shootout 4-3 to advance.

In the quarterfinals, Olila will face FUFA Women Elite League side She Maroons who eliminated Rines 5-4 on penalties after normal time ended in a two-all draw.

Full Round of 16 Results

Israel Soccer Academy 0-3 Makerere University

Kawempe Muslim 2-1 UCU Lady Cardinals

She Corporate 1(3)- 1(4) Olila High School

GYCO Girls 0-3 Asubo Gafford Ladies

Kampala Queens 6-2 FC Tooro Queens

St. Noa Girls SS 4-3 Lady Doves

Rines SS 2(4)-2(5) She Maroons

She Geme 0-2 Uganda Martyrs

Quarterfinal Match ups

St. Noa Girls SS vs Asubo Gafford Ladies

She Maroons vs Olila High School

Kampala Queens vs Kawempe Muslim

Makerere University vs Uganda Martyrs
